Booker Ervin's 'The In Between' is a seminal jazz album that has stood the test of time. Originally recorded in 1968, this iconic release was reissued in 1997 as part of Blue Note Records' Connoisseur CD Series. The album showcases Ervin's mastery of the saxophone, blending hard bop and bebop styles with effortless ease.
With a runtime of 40 minutes, 'The In Between' takes listeners on a sonic journey through six expertly crafted tracks, including the title piece, 'The Muse', 'Mour', 'Sweet Pea', 'Largo', and 'Tyra'.
